Description

  • General description: Pharmaceutical secondary standards for application in quality control provide pharma laboratories and manufacturers with a convenient and cost-effective alternative to the preparation of in-house working standards
  • Application: <ul><li><strong>HPLC-HESI-MS/MS Analysis of Phenolic Compounds from Cynoglossum tubiflorus Leaf Extracts:</strong> This study demonstrates the utilization of high-purity methanol as a solvent in the extraction and analysis of phenolic compounds, showcasing its role in identifying cytotoxic, antioxidant, and antibacterial properties. It also shows effectiveness in reducing Fe3+;to Fe2+, converting Mo6+;to Mo5+, and scavenging free radicals.(Dallali et al., 2024).</li><li><strong>Therapeutic Drug Monitoring Using RP-HPLC-PDA:</strong> Methanol is employed ;as a mobile phase in a reversed-phase high-performance liquid chromatography with photodiode array detection for the monitoring of multiple drugs.; (Hesham et al., 2024).</li><li><strong>Chiral Resolution of Cationic Piperazine Derivatives:</strong> Methanol is used in capillary electrophoresis for the chiral resolution of pharmaceutical compounds, demonstrating its utility in ensuring the purity and efficacy of chiral drugs. (Niaei et al., 2024).</li><li><strong>Determination of Chemical Components in Endemic Plant Species:</strong> Utilizes methanol in liquid chromatography-mass spectrometry to identify and quantify the bioactive compounds in Allium turcicum, showcasing methanol′s role in extracting and analyzing plant metabolites for medicinal potential assessments (Ipek et al., 2024).</li><li><strong>Comprehensive Analysis of Carotenoids in Microalgae:</strong> This research uses methanol for the extraction and quantification of lutein and loroxanthin from Scenedesmus obliquus. Methanol′s effectiveness in extracting sensitive compounds underlines its importance in nutritional and biochemical research (Erdogan et al., 2024).</li></ul>
  • Analysis Note: These secondary standards offer multi-traceability to the USP, EP and BP primary standards, where they are available.
  • Other Notes: This Certified Reference Material (CRM) is produced and certified in accordance with ISO 17034 and ISO/IEC 17025. All information regarding the use of this CRM can be found on the certificate of analysis.
